The proportion of English 18-year-olds going to university after receiving their 2018 A-level results is at an all-time high of 31.9%.

Records were also set in Wales (28.6%) and Scotland (26.2%). There was however a dip in Northern Ireland which fell to 31.2% after this year’s A-level results were revealed.
